Merge lp:~tpeeters/music-app/fix-go-back into lp:music-app/trusty

Proposed by Tim Peeters
Status: Merged
Approved by: Leo Arias
Approved revision: 539
Merged at revision: 538
Proposed branch: lp:~tpeeters/music-app/fix-go-back
Merge into: lp:music-app/trusty
Diff against target: 47 lines (+3/-9)
2 files modified
tests/autopilot/music_app/emulators.py (+0/-3)
tests/autopilot/music_app/tests/test_music.py (+3/-6)
To merge this branch: bzr merge lp:~tpeeters/music-app/fix-go-back
Reviewer Review Type Date Requested Status
Ubuntu Phone Apps Jenkins Bot continuous-integration Approve
Leo Arias (community) looks good Approve
Review via email: mp+228120@code.launchpad.net

Commit message

Update autopilot tests to use the UITK CPO for clicking the back button.

Description of the change

Update autopilot tests to use the UITK CPO for clicking the back button.

To post a comment you must log in.
Revision history for this message
Leo Arias (elopio) :
review: Approve (looks good)
Revision history for this message
Ubuntu Phone Apps Jenkins Bot (ubuntu-phone-apps-jenkins-bot) :
review: Approve (continuous-integration)

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'tests/autopilot/music_app/emulators.py'
2--- tests/autopilot/music_app/emulators.py 2014-07-24 07:23:11 +0000
3+++ tests/autopilot/music_app/emulators.py 2014-07-24 14:01:54 +0000
4@@ -113,9 +113,6 @@
5 def get_first_genre_item(self):
6 return self.wait_select_single("*", objectName="genreItemObject")
7
8- def get_back_button(self):
9- return self.select_single("AbstractButton", objectName="backButton")
10-
11 def get_albumstab(self):
12 return self.select_single("Tab", objectName="albumstab")
13
14
15=== modified file 'tests/autopilot/music_app/tests/test_music.py'
16--- tests/autopilot/music_app/tests/test_music.py 2014-07-02 23:10:40 +0000
17+++ tests/autopilot/music_app/tests/test_music.py 2014-07-24 14:01:54 +0000
18@@ -125,8 +125,7 @@
19 self.assertThat(queueTrackTitle.text, Equals(self.trackTitle))
20
21 # click on close button to close the page
22- backButton = self.main_view.get_back_button()
23- self.pointing_device.click_object(backButton)
24+ self.main_view.go_back()
25
26 if self.main_view.wideAspect:
27 play_button = self.main_view.get_now_playing_play_button()
28@@ -346,8 +345,7 @@
29 self.assertThat(songs_page_albumartist.text, Equals(self.artistName))
30
31 # click on close button to close album page
32- backButton = self.main_view.get_back_button()
33- self.pointing_device.click_object(backButton)
34+ self.main_view.go_back()
35 self.assertThat(self.main_view.get_albumstab(), Not(Is(None)))
36
37 def test_add_song_to_queue_from_albums_page(self):
38@@ -377,8 +375,7 @@
39 self.assertThat(queueTrackTitle.text, Equals(self.trackTitle))
40
41 # click on close button to close album page
42- backButton = self.main_view.get_back_button()
43- self.pointing_device.click_object(backButton)
44+ self.main_view.go_back()
45 self.assertThat(self.main_view.get_albumstab(), Not(Is(None)))
46
47 def test_add_songs_to_queue_from_songs_tab_and_play(self):

Subscribers

People subscribed via source and target branches

to status/vote changes: